Brief Summary

Enovis reported a 2025 fiscal half-year revenue of $1.123 billion with an EPS of -$1.6275.

Impact of The News

  1. Financial Performance Overview:
  • The reported revenue of $1.123 billion for the first half of 2025 is in line with the company’s projection, which anticipates annual revenue between $2.245 billion and $2.275 billionReuters. The negative EPS of -$1.6275 indicates losses, with the company recording a net loss of $92.705 million.
  1. Comparison to Market Expectations:
  • Enovis had forecasted an adjusted full-year EPS ranging from $3.05 to $3.20Reuters. The negative EPS reported suggests that the company is currently operating below its adjusted earnings expectations.
  1. Business Status and Trend Analysis:
  • The negative earnings suggest that Enovis might be struggling with profitability. The high revenue suggests that there is strong sales activity, but cost management might be an issue. The company forecasts an EBITDA of $392 million to $402 million for 2025, which will need to be closely monitored to assess operational efficiency improvementsReuters.
